advantages of applying M12 water-resistant Connectors in severe Environments
M12 watertight connectors give numerous rewards when functioning in environments the place toughness is crucial. Their water-resistant design makes sure they will purpose proficiently even in conditions with large amounts of humidity, dust, or particles. This tends to make them an excellent choice for industries like production, agriculture, and outdoor functions exactly where devices is subjected to unpredictable environmental things. The rugged Create of such connectors, such as corrosion-resistant elements and safe locking mechanisms, will allow them to maintain their functionality over prolonged durations, lowering downtime and restore demands. Their significant-temperature tolerance, starting from -40°C to +85°C, even more supports their use in demanding programs for instance chemical processing and large machinery.
How IP67 security boosts Reliability in outside programs
The IP67 defense ranking of M12 water-proof connectors contributes drastically to their reliability in out of doors applications. IP67 signifies that the connector is totally safeguarded against dust ingress and can stand up to immersion in h2o as many as one meter for half an hour. This would make them suitable for programs where They could be exposed to splashes, rain, or maybe non permanent submersion. this kind of robust defense is especially beneficial in sectors like design and transportation, where by gadgets and devices are sometimes subjected to demanding weather conditions. by way of example, these connectors are regularly used in out of doors lights methods and electronic signage to ensure uninterrupted operation here no matter environmental aspects. These are intended with threaded locking mechanisms that secure firm connectivity, reducing the potential risk of disconnection due to vibrations or actions.
widespread Use instances in Robotics, Transportation, and equipment
M12 water resistant connectors are prominently featured in robotics, transportation, and weighty equipment, supporting streamline functions and assure process efficiency. Robotics typically involve compact, tough connectors just like the M12 to deal with the high amounts of motion and vibration usual in production configurations. These connectors play an integral purpose in ensuring specific communication amongst robotic programs and their controllers. Transportation tools, such as trains and automated motor vehicles, also gain from M12 connectors. They are utilized to facilitate info transmission, electric power connections, and digital camera systems, ensuring steady operation around prolonged intervals. Furthermore, in heavy equipment, these connectors support to safely and securely transmit indicators and power for operating controls, sensors, and actuators beneath challenging environmental ailments, making even one of the most demanding responsibilities seamless.
dissimilarities involving M12 A-Coded and D-Coded Connectors
comprehending the distinctions involving M12 A-coded and D-coded connectors can aid in picking the proper a person for unique programs. M12 A-coded connectors are typically employed for electricity source and simple signal transmission apps for example connecting sensors and actuators. They usually have two to 12 pins and are highly flexible across various fields. Alternatively, M12 D-coded connectors are mainly suitable for facts transmission programs with speeds up to a hundred Mbps, creating them especially suited to Ethernet and fieldbus techniques. Their four-pin configuration makes sure reliable interaction in information-intense environments, including smart factories and sophisticated automation units. the particular coding of these connectors also helps prevent mismatched connections, which could disrupt process operations.
